    combine: Fix up simplify_compare_const [PR115092]
    
    The following testcases are miscompiled (with tons of GIMPLE
    optimization disabled) because combine sees GE comparison of
    1-bit sign_extract (i.e. something with [-1, 0] value range)
    with (const_int -1) (which is always true) and optimizes it into
    NE comparison of 1-bit zero_extract ([0, 1] value range) against
    (const_int 0).
    The reason is that simplify_compare_const first (correctly)
    simplifies the comparison to
    GE (ashift:SI something (const_int 31)) (const_int -2147483648)
    and then an optimization for when the second operand is power of 2
    triggers.  That optimization is fine for power of 2s which aren't
    the signed minimum of the mode, or if it is NE, EQ, GEU or LTU
    against the signed minimum of the mode, but for GE or LT optimizing
    it into NE (or EQ) against const0_rtx is wrong, those cases
    are always true or always false (but the function doesn't have
    a standardized way to tell callers the comparison is now unconditional).
    
    The following patch just disables the optimization in that case.

diff --git a/gcc/combine.cc b/gcc/combine.cc
index 71c9abc145c2..3b50bc3529c4 100644
--- a/gcc/combine.cc
+++ b/gcc/combine.cc
@@ -11852,8 +11852,10 @@ simplify_compare_const (enum rtx_code code, 
machine_mode mode,
      `and'ed with that bit), we can replace this with a comparison
      with zero.  */
   if (const_op
-      && (code == EQ || code == NE || code == GE || code == GEU
-         || code == LT || code == LTU)
+      && (code == EQ || code == NE || code == GEU || code == LTU
+         /* This optimization is incorrect for signed >= INT_MIN or
+            < INT_MIN, those are always true or always false.  */
+         || ((code == GE || code == LT) && const_op > 0))
       && is_a <scalar_int_mode> (mode, &int_mode)
       && GET_MODE_PRECISION (int_mode) - 1 < HOST_BITS_PER_WIDE_INT
       && pow2p_hwi (const_op & GET_MODE_MASK (int_mode))
